The existing problems of temperature measurement for CNC machine tool are pointed out through analyzing research results of temperature measurement methods, temperature measurement points optimum and temperature variables selection technology. The devices and properties of contact and non-contact temperature measurement are compared and evaluated. The error measurement devices and their technology development of CNC machine tool are described. The measurement methods and results of temperature and error are analyzed by testing on a concrete CNC machine tool. It is concluded that some objective rules exist in various machine tools. The locations of sensitive points for temperature and errors as well as its number can be defined.

The purpose of this research is to improve the machining accuracy of a CNC machine tool through thermal error modeling and compensation. In this paper, a thermal error model based on back propagation networks (BPN) is presented, and the compensation is fulfilled. The results show that the BPN model improves the prediction accuracy of thermal errors on the CNC machine tool, and the thermal drift has been reduced from 15 to 5 after compensation.

The main heat source of the spindle system of CNC machine tool has been analyzed. The friction heat of the motor as well as the bearing has been calculated. This paper established the finite element model of the spindle system of a precise CNC turning center, and used ANSYS to analyze the steady temperature field of the spindle system and the thermal deformation of the spindle. Finally, this paper proposed a solution to install a cooling sleeve in front of the spindle box, which can apparently reduce the thermal error of machine spindle.

Four key temperature points of a CNC machine tool were obtained in this paper, and a thermal error model based on the four key temperature points was proposed by using based back propagation neural network. A thermal error compensation system was developed based on the proposed model, and which has been applied to the CNC machine tool in daily production. The results show that the thermal error in workpiece diameter has been reduced from 33 to 6 .
